IMO, power means nothing if you can't get it to the ground properly, so tires and suspension would be my first mod (although I would never consider tires a "mod", it should be a standard thing to change regardless)
Get a Motordyne spacer package, Z-Tube and filter, forget about a cold air intake - they're pretty useless. Other than that, the only mod I'd say is really worth every dollar is the UpRev Osiris. Even a stock car can benefit from a good tune, and if I had to choose because of a budget, I'd get just the spacer package and a tune.
